The Need: A tailored fast-fashion shopping experience

ASOS, one of the largest global online retail stores, sells over 75,000 designer and private-label clothes and accessories through localized mobile and web experiences in almost every country in the world. To further enrich their users’ shopping experience, they wanted to create an app that can help customers browse new arrivals — 4,000 products are added weekly.

ASOS worked with Oursky to create an iOS app that would showcase a daily feed of all the store’s new items. ASOS wanted to provide something more than just an app — they envisioned a mobile experience that would excite on-the-go customers when scrolling for updates.

Oursky’s Strategy: Develop a customer-centric mobile browsing experience integrated into enterprise APIs

Oursky began working on ASOS' product by creating a proof-of-concept iOS app. We created the “NEW IN” ASOS daily feed that could showcase the 4,000 new items that ASOS brings in every week.

For the front end, we focused on a customer-centric user interface (UI) that had prominent catalogue images, smooth swiping animations, and convenient features like enabling users to share content on social media. We used Objective-C for iOS and integrated it into ASOS’ backend APIs. In our integrations, we included features, such as letting users save items for later purchase, in ASOS’ desktop and mobile sites. We also designed the app to capture behavioral data so ASOS can better understand customer preferences and serve content or items that they may be interested in.

Results: Seamless, on-the-go shopping experience

Oursky delivered an on-demand app solution that met ASOS’ requirements. Through concerted effort from our development teams, we created an app whose features were seamlessly integrated into ASOS’ own backend, giving their shoppers more convenience. After the app’s pilot release in the U.K. and Denmark, ASOS rolled out the “NEW IN” app globally.
